App SUPERCASA
Discover your new home
Open
Houses
Property Type
Rooms
Rooms
Price
Price
to

Rent Holiday Homes Houses most recent, in Algorfa

Rent Holiday Homes Houses most recent, in Algorfa
Filters
See more Rent Holiday Homes Houses in Algorfa
Bedrooms
Can’t find the property you’re looking for?